Last year, PFF college football analyst Max Chadwick joined the show and made some bold proclamations, which ended up coming true -- he predicted that Michigan football would win the 2023 national championship. While he's not going to similar lengths in 2024, he shared his thoughts on the Wolverines, ranging from four potential first-round draft picks next year, why the defense will be among college football's best, playmakers on the offense, and overall outlook. Favored and prodigal son Denard Robinson is in some big trouble as he was arrested on Monday morning for driving while intoxicated following a single-car crash. We discuss the ramifications and the difficulty that new Michigan football head coach Sherrone Moore has been put in as he deals with his second-such incident in a month's time.
